Former Employee2.7Jan 16, 2025Good company, product market fit needs work. pricing didn't align with prospects expectations
Current Employee3.3Jan 5, 2024Overall company culture is great. Sales leadership takes no feedback and can make the role annoying. Sales team can only sell our cheapest product. Exec team slowly becoming toxic as a result of over-hiring and underperforming.
Overall company culture is great. Sales leadership takes no feedback and can make the role annoying. Sales team can only sell our cheapest product. Exec team slowly becoming toxic as a result of over-hiring and underperforming.
Current Employee3.7Nov 20, 2023Great company and great people. Best company I have ever worked for. Just some of the usual headaches that come with a 60 person software company
Great company and great people. Best company I have ever worked for. Just some of the usual headaches that come with a 60 person software company
Former Employee2.0May 30, 2025Slow sales cycle and a product that isn't adding features or keeping up with the times. Leadership is shaky at best
Slow sales cycle and a product that isn't adding features or keeping up with the times. Leadership is shaky at best